Covid-19 symptoms
- Sneezing and a runny nose
- A fever 38ºC+
- A new or worsening cough; Sore throat; altered sense of taste
- Shortness of breath
- Runny nose and sneezing; lowered sense of smell
- Less common symptoms include: Diarrhoea, headache, muscle aches, nausea, confusion

Covid-19 swabbing
Covid swabbing quickly samples the back of your nose and throat to check for infection. Covid swabbing is not painful or dangerous, it briefly feels a little uncomfortable.
What is Long Covid?
- Fatigue
- Shortness of breath
- Cough
- Cognitive impairment or “Brain fog” and difficulty concentrating
- Headaches
- Chest pains
- Heart palpitations
- Aching muscles and/or joints. Muscle weakness
- Ongoing alteration of smell and taste
- Sleep disturbances and mood changes
